Actor Zeenat Aman, who is now also known for sharing the wisdom of life through Instagram, recently shared a personal journey of courage and transformation on her social media platform. On November 7, the actor revealed that in May she underwent a surgical procedure to address a long-standing medical condition affecting her vision. This happened just a day after her Vogue India shoot, which made waves on the internet.

For decades, Zeenat Aman had been living with a condition called ptosis, a result of an injury sustained many years ago that had damaged the muscles around her right eye. Over time, this condition caused her eyelid to droop progressively, even obstructing her vision in recent years.

Aman, whose career was significantly tied to her appearance, opened up about the emotional challenge of facing such a dramatic change in her looks. She acknowledged that her condition had narrowed her professional opportunities and attracted unwarranted attention. Nonetheless, she never felt diminished by it, partly due to the support of loyal colleagues who continued to work with her.

The actor went on to reveal that, for years, the available treatments proved to be unsuccessful. However, in April of this year, she consulted a prominent ophthalmologist, who informed her that surgery could potentially lift her eyelid and restore her field of vision.

From Facing Ptosis To Embracing A New Vision

However, the decision to undergo the procedure was not an easy one. On the day of the surgery, she described feeling terrified, her body shaking involuntarily with fear. Her family, particularly her son Zahaan, provided much-needed reassurance and support.

The surgery was successful, and she emerged from the operating room with a new lease on life. Her vision had significantly improved. While her recovery continues, she expressed her joy and gratitude for the procedure's success.

Zeenat Aman concluded her heartfelt post with a deep appreciation for her family, the staff at Hinduja Hospital, and especially Dr Savari Desai, the skilled ophthalmologist who made this transformation possible. Her revelation about her personal journey not only reflects her strength but also encourages others to face their own 'elephants in the room' with courage.

She's all set to make a comeback in the movies and will begin shooting for her next film, Bun Tikki, alongside Shabana Azmi and Abhay Deol.

As per information available on the National Institute of Health's website, ptosis is a condition characterised by the upper eyelid drooping, and individuals typically seek medical attention due to issues related to vision impairment and appearance. Ptosis can be categorised as either congenital or acquired and may have various causes, including neurological, muscular, aponeurotic, mechanical, or traumatic factors.
